Early Game Build

Best early game build for Roll Anime to Fight. Diamond Broly core, merge priorities, and placement for Waves 1–25.

Core composition

Slot 1 (front): tanky uncommon or rare with merge investment — absorbs early contact. Slot 2 (core): Diamond Broly from BLEACHPART2! — primary AoE DPS. Slot 3–5: highest merged rares or epics from rolls, ranged preferred in back slots. Empty slots: fill with any merged unit until inventory upgrades unlock more.

This build carries Waves 1–25 with minimal trait investment. All gold flows to Broly merges and luck upgrades first.

Merge priority

Broly > epic DPS > tank > fodder rares. Merge commons into uncommons only when inventory full. Never use Broly as fodder. Duplicate Broly pulls merge INTO Broly immediately.

Upgrade timing

Luck levels 1–5 before aggressive gold farming. One inventory expansion when rolls overflow. Skip trait rerolls except one optional damage roll on Broly at Wave 20+. Redeem BLEACHPART2! at Wave 1 before any other optimization.

Common mistakes

Spreading merges across five characters equally. Ignoring front slot and letting Broly die first. Hoarding gold past 10K without rolling. Using Roll an Anime team advice that does not apply to wave defense placement.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I beat Wave 25 without epics?
Yes. Merged Broly plus rare supports suffices for skilled placement and economy.
When to replace tank slot?
When you roll a rare with higher base health and merge tier matching your progress.
Best code for this build?
BLEACHPART2! — mandatory at Wave 1 for Diamond Broly.
